Our 4th class children have continued to explore angles and transformations in maths, beginning to match the types of angles to numbers representing the size of angles, as well using squared paper to move shapes form one spot to another.

In English our children are practicing their spellings and learning the definition of new words during some paired reading, which will help them when they need to answer questions and write their own stories .

In Irish the children are listening to conversations about school and using the new phrases to talk about themselves and their family.

And we can also see the children having fun playing a class favourite game 'Mafia' encouraging their dramatic play as a whole class. Also, we can see the result of hard work and patience in building the first of our class jigsaws.
